Lot Description

An Anglo Indian sadeli glove box, of rectangular form decorated to the whole with inlaid and interlocking star pattern, the hinged cover opening to reveal a vacant lined interior and the whole raised upon four brass feet, 12" x 5" x 3" high (30.5cm x 12.75cm x 7.5cm).

Overall fair condition although with area of damage and repair to inlay of cover and with other small losses throughout. Hinge in good condition and interior with minor wear.
